Item
Sanz, Jorge | |
2022 June 8 | |
Comunicación a cargo de Jorge Sanz (Elastic) sobre teselas vectoriales con Elasticsearch. Elasticsearch `{`1`}` es una conocida base de datos NoSQL capaz de almacenar y ofrecer servicios de análisis y búsqueda de grandes volúmenes de información. Su elasticidad permite escalar horizontalmente con facilidad cualquier instalación e incluso ofrece caracterÃsticas para realizar búsquedas en múltiples instalaciones simultáneamente (cross cluster search).
Por otro lado, la forma habitual de interactuar con la base de datos es a través de su API en formato JSON. En el ámbito geoespacial es habitual el requisito de acceso a grandes volúmenes de datos para su renderizado. Esto provoca una presión considerable en la base de datos y una gran cantidad de tráfico entre la misma y los motores de renderizado, por lo que el formato JSON no es demasiado eficiente en estas situaciones. De igual forma, enviar grandes volúmenes de datos en formato GeoJSON a los navegadores da como resultado aplicaciones muy poco amigables. La renderización de teselas vectoriales servidas en el formato Protobuf`{`2`}` es una práctica ampliamente extendida y adoptada por la comunidad geoespacial como una solución óptima para recibir en el navegador de los usuarios finales grandes volúmenes de datos.
Asà pues, el equipo de ingenierÃa de Elastic ha llevado a cabo recientemente la implementación de un nuevo punto de entrada en la API de Elasticsearch para poder renderizar datos vectoriales`{`3`}` tanto de documentos individuales como de cualquier tipo de agregación geoespacial.
En esta charla se presentarán las principales caracterÃsticas de este nuevo mecanismo de publicación, acompañándola con ejemplos de su uso tanto en Elastic Maps`{`4`}` –la aplicación para visualización de datos geográficos desarrollada por Elastic– como en un sencillo visor a modo de ejemplo de integración Comunicació a cà rrec de Jorge Sanz (Elastic) sobre tessel·les vectorials amb Elasticsearch. Elasticsearch`{`1`}` és una coneguda base de dades NoSQL capaç d’emmagatzemar i oferir serveis d’anà lisi i cerca de grans volums d’informació. La seva elasticitat permet escalar horitzontalment amb facilitat qualsevol instal·lació i fins i tot ofereix caracterÃstiques per fer cerques en múltiples instal·lacions simultà niament (cross cluster search). D’altra banda, la manera habitual d’interactuar amb la base de dades és a través de la seva API en format JSON. En l’à mbit geoespacial és habitual el requisit d’accés a grans volums de dades per renderitzar-los. Això provoca una pressió considerable a la base de dades i una gran quantitat de trà nsit entre aquesta i els motors de renderització, de manera que el format JSON no és gaire eficient en aquestes situacions. Aixà mateix, enviar grans volums de dades en format GeoJSON als navegadors dona com a resultat aplicacions molt poc amigables. La renderització de tessel·les vectorials servides en el format Protobuf`{`2`}` és una prà ctica à mpliament estesa i adoptada per la comunitat geoespacial com una solució òptima per rebre al navegador dels usuaris finals grans volums de dades. Aixà doncs, l’equip d’enginyeria d’Elastic ha portat a terme recentment la implementació d’un nou punt d’entrada a l’API d’Elasticsearch per poder renderitzar dades vectorials`{`3`}` tant de documents individuals com de qualsevol tipus d’agregació geoespacial. En aquesta xerrada es presentaran les principals caracterÃstiques d’aquest nou mecanisme de publicació, acompanyant-la amb exemples del seu ús tant a Elastic Maps`{`4`}` –l’aplicació per a visualització de dades geogrà fiques desenvolupada per Elastic– com en un senzill visor, a mode d’exemple d’integració |
|
audio/mpeg video/mp4 |
|
http://hdl.handle.net/10256.1/6789 | |
spa | |
Universitat de Girona. Servei de Sistemes d’Informació Geogrà fica i Teledetecció | |
XV Jornadas SIG Libre (2022); | |
Attribution-NonCommercial-ShareAlike 4.0 International | |
http://creativecommons.org/licenses/by-nc-sa/4.0/ | |
Sistemes d’informació geogrà fica -- Congressos
Geographic information systems -- Congresses Informació -- Sistemes d’emmagatzematge i recuperació -- Geografia -- Congressos Information storage and retrieval systems -- Geography -- Congresses Programari lliure -- Congressos Open source software -- Congresses Programari d’aplicació -- Congressos Application software -- Congresses |
|
Teselas vectoriales con Elasticsearch = Tessel·les vectorials amb Elasticsearch | |
info:eu-repo/semantics/lecture | |
DUGiMedia |